.myword-container {
	position: relative !important;
	display: none;
}
.myword-footer img {
	width: auto !important;
}
#glosr-modal, .myword-container {
	text-align: justify;
	width: 468px;
	overflow: hidden;
	min-height: 210px;
	box-shadow: inset 0px 0px 5px 0px #CCC;
	-moz-box-shadow: inset 0px 0px 5px 0px #CCC;
	-webkit-box-shadow: inset 0px 0px 5px 0px #CCC;
	background : #FAFAFA;
}
.glosr-modal-item, .myword-item {
	display: block;
}
#glosr-modal-top, .myword-top {
	position: absolute;
	top: 0px;
	min-height: 120px;
}
#glosr-modal-bottom, .myword-bottom {
	position: absolute;
	bottom: 0px;
	min-height: 120px;
}
#glosr-modal-middle, .myword-middle {
	position: relative;
	font-family: "sans-serif", Arial;
}
#glosr-modal-header, .myword-header {
	color: #4192b0;
	font-family : YanoneKaffeesatzRegularRg;
	font-size : 25px;
	padding: 10px;
	border-bottom: 1px solid #353535;
}
.myword-container.full_item .myword-middle{
	width:100%;
}
#glosr-modal-header a img{
	vertical-align:top;
}

#glosr-modal-picto-dico, .myword-picto-dico {
	vertical-align: top;
	margin-right: 5px;
}
#glosr-modal-bt-remove, .myword-bt-remove {
	font-size: 18px;
	line-height: 14px;
	color: #b75e3e;
	background : #FFF;
	text-transform: uppercase;
	border: 1px solid #000;
	border-radius : 2px;
	-moz-border-radius : 2px;
	-webkit-border-radius : 2px;
	padding: 5px 15px;
	cursor: pointer;
	margin-right: 10px;
}

#glosr-modal-bt-remove{
	float: left;
}
.myword-bt-remove{
	float: right;
}
#glosr-modal-content, .myword-content {
	font-size: 13px;
	padding: 15px 15px 0px 25px;
}
#glosr-modal-exp, .myword-exp {
	font-size: 16px;
	display: inline-block;
	margin: 6px 0px 20px 0px;
	text-align: left;
}
#glosr-modal-exp span, .myword-exp span {
	border-bottom: 1px solid black;
	line-height: 16px;
}
#glosr-modal-content table, .myword-content table {
	width: 100% !important;
}
.myword-def {
	min-height: 60px;
	height: auto;
	text-align: justify;
	overflow: hidden;
	width: 100%;
	display: inline-block;
}
#glosr-modal-def {
	min-height: 60px;
	height: auto;
	text-align: justify;
	overflow: hidden;
	width: 94%;
	display: block;
	margin: 0 auto;
}

#glosr-modal-def.more-def {
	max-height: 60px;
	/* max-height: 60px !important; */
}

#glosr-modal-def-scroll {
	text-align: center;
	height: 10px;
}
#glosr-modal-def-scroll img {
	height: 10px;
}

#glosr-modal-footer table, .myword-footer table {
	color: #BDBDBD;
	margin-top: 2px !important;
	height: 25px;
	width: 100% !important;
	line-height: 25px;
	font-size: 12px;
}
#glosr-modal-footer table td.arrows, .myword-footer table td.arrows {
	cursor: pointer;
	width: 120px;
	text-transform: uppercase;
	background: url("/img/web2.0/menu/barre-bleu.gif") repeat-x scroll 0 0 #4192b0;
}
#glosr-modal-footer table td.arrows img, .myword-footer table td.arrows img {
	margin: 0px 7px;
}
#glosr-modal-prev, .myword-prev {
	text-align: left;
	color: #ffffff;
	text-transform: uppercase;
	font-family : YanoneKaffeesatzRegularRg;
	font-size: 18px;
}
#glosr-modal-next, .myword-next {
	text-align: right;
	color: #ffffff;
	text-transform: uppercase;
	font-family : YanoneKaffeesatzRegularRg;
	font-size: 18px;
}
#glosr-modal-cur-def, .myword-cur-def {
	font-size: 17px;
	font-weight: bold;
}
.not_active {
	cursor: not-allowed !important;
	background: none repeat scroll 0 0 #D5D5D5 !important;
}
#glosr-modal-max-def, .myword-max-def {
	font-size: 14px;
}

#num-def{
	text-align: center;
	font-weigth: bold;
	text-shadow: 0px -1px 0px black;
}

#info-add-word{
	text-align :center;
	font-size: 14px;
	font-family: Arial, Helvetica , Verdana sans-serif;
}

#info-add-word span{
	background: #FAA039;
	padding: 5px 34px;
	border: 1px solid #F09039;
	border-radius : 5px;
	-moz-border-radius : 5px;
	-webkit-border-radius : 5px;
	color: #FFF;
	float: right;
}
#glosr-modal-picto-dico, .myword-picto-dico{
	margin-left: 20px;
}
span.my4ntv span.word {
	cursor: pointer;
	border-bottom: 1px dotted #c5c5c5;
}
span.my4ntv span.word:hover {
	font-style: italic;
}

#glosr-modal-footer, .myword-footer{
	padding : 0px 10px 15px 10px;
}

/*
** COBUILD
*/

/*
.small-extend {
	max-height: 125px !important;
}
*/

.myword-cobuild span, #glosr-modal #glosr-modal-def span {
	display: block;
}
.myword-cobuild span.hw, #glosr-modal #glosr-modal-def span.hw {
	color: #194885;
	font-size: 20px;
}
.myword-cobuild span.hw,
.myword-cobuild span.hwunit,
.myword-cobuild span.prongrp,
.myword-cobuild span.ulcoll,
.myword-cobuild span.note,
.myword-cobuild span[data-value="question_word"],
.myword-cobuild span[data-value="UNKNOWN"],
.myword-cobuild span.lbsyntax,
.myword-cobuild span.lbprag,
.myword-cobuild span.exmplgrp,
.myword-cobuild span.drvgrp,
.myword-cobuild span.xrefgrp,
.myword-cobuild span.phrgrp,
#glosr-modal #glosr-modal-def span.hwunit,
#glosr-modal #glosr-modal-def span.prongrp,
#glosr-modal #glosr-modal-def span.ulcoll,
#glosr-modal #glosr-modal-def span.note,
#glosr-modal #glosr-modal-def span[data-value="question_word"],
#glosr-modal #glosr-modal-def span[data-value="UNKNOWN"],
#glosr-modal #glosr-modal-def span.lbsyntax,
#glosr-modal #glosr-modal-def span.lbprag,
#glosr-modal #glosr-modal-def span.exmplgrp,
#glosr-modal #glosr-modal-def span.drvgrp,
#glosr-modal #glosr-modal-def span.xrefgrp,
#glosr-modal #glosr-modal-def span.phrgrp {
	display: none;
}
.myword-cobuild span.xrhn,
#glosr-modal #glosr-modal-def span.xrhn {
	display: none !important;
}
.myword-cobuild span.influnit,
.myword-cobuild span.influnit span,
.myword-cobuild span.def,
.myword-cobuild span.def span,
#glosr-modal #glosr-modal-def span.influnit,
#glosr-modal #glosr-modal-def span.influnit span,
#glosr-modal #glosr-modal-def span.def,
#glosr-modal #glosr-modal-def span.def span {
	display: inline-block;
}
.myword-cobuild span.datablk,
#glosr-modal #glosr-modal-def span.datablk {
	margin-top: 10px;
}
.myword-cobuild span.pospgrp,
#glosr-modal #glosr-modal-def span.pospgrp {
	/* margin-bottom: 10px; */
	margin-bottom: 2px;
}
.myword-cobuild span.lbgram,
#glosr-modal #glosr-modal-def span.lbgram {
	text-indent: 5px;
}
.myword-cobuild span.lbregister,
#glosr-modal #glosr-modal-def span.lbregister {
	text-align: right;
	font-style: italic;
}
.myword-cobuild span.pospunit, .myword-cobuild span.lbgram, .myword-cobuild span.lbregister,
#glosr-modal #glosr-modal-def span.pospunit, #glosr-modal #glosr-modal-def span.lbgram, #glosr-modal #glosr-modal-def span.lbregister {
	color: #194885;
	font-size: 12px;
	line-height: 14px;
}
.myword-cobuild span.posp,
#glosr-modal #glosr-modal-def span.posp {
	font-style: italic;
	margin-bottom: 3px;
}
.myword-cobuild span.sensecat,
#glosr-modal #glosr-modal-def span.sensecat {
	background: url("/img/web2.0/menu/arrow-black-right.png") no-repeat scroll -8px -5px transparent;
	line-height: 16px;
	margin-bottom: 24px;
}
.myword-cobuild span.defgrp,
#glosr-modal #glosr-modal-def span.defgrp {
/*	margin-bottom: 24px; */
}
.myword-cobuild span.def,
#glosr-modal #glosr-modal-def span.def {
	font-size: 14px;
	text-indent: 10px;
	text-align: justify;
}
.myword-cobuild span.def span,
#glosr-modal #glosr-modal-def span.def span {
	text-indent: 0px;
	display: inline;
}
.myword-cobuild span.rf, .myword-cobuild span.infl, .myword-cobuild span.xrhw,
#glosr-modal #glosr-modal-def span.rf, #glosr-modal #glosr-modal-def span.infl, #glosr-modal #glosr-modal-def span.xrhw {
	color: #4192b0;
	font-weight: bold;
}
/*
.myword-cobuild span.exmplgrp,
#glosr-modal #glosr-modal-def span.exmplgrp {
	width: 94%;
	font-size: 12px;
	color: #888888;
	font-style: italic;
	margin: 5px auto;
}
.myword-cobuild span.ulsrc,
#glosr-modal #glosr-modal-def span.ulsrc {
	text-align: right;
}
*/


